Izinto Zebhokisi Lokuguqula: Ukulinganisela Ukuqina Nokusebenza Kokushisa

Isingeniso

Ama-transformer ayizingxenye ezibalulekile ezinhlelweni zamandla kagesi, anesibopho sokuguqula amazinga kagesi nokusabalalisa amandla kagesi ngendlela efanele. Izinto ezisetshenziswa emabhokisini e-transformer zidlala indima ebalulekile ekuqinisekiseni ukuqina kwawo nokusebenza kokushisa. Ukuthola ibhalansi efanele phakathi kwalezi zici ezimbili kubalulekile ukuqinisekisa ukusebenza kahle kanye nokuphila isikhathi eside kwama-transformer. Lesi sihloko sihlola izinto ezahlukahlukene ezisetshenziswa emabhokisini e-transformer futhi sihlola izinselele ezibhekene nokulinganisela ukuqina nokusebenza kokushisa.

Ukuqonda Amabhokisi Okuguqula

Amabhokisi e-transformer, aziwa nangokuthi izivalo ze-transformer noma amakhabethe, ahlinzeka ngendlu yokuvikela ama-transformer kagesi. Lawa mabhokisi aklanyelwe ukuvikela izingxenye zangaphakathi zama-transformer ezintweni zangaphandle zemvelo ezifana nomswakama, uthuli, nokushintshashintsha kwezinga lokushisa. Ngaphezu kwalokho, amabhokisi e-transformer asiza ekushabalaleni kokushisa futhi agcine izinga lokushisa elifanele lokusebenza kwezingxenye ze-transformer zangaphakathi.

Izinto Ezibalulekile Ezicatshangelwayo Ngamabhokisi E-Transformer

1. I-Aluminium Nensimbi – Ukukhetha Kwendabuko Kwamabhokisi E-Transformer

Ngokwesiko, amabhokisi e-transformer ayekhiwa kakhulu nge-aluminium noma insimbi ngenxa yokuqina kwawo kanye namandla omshini. I-aluminium inikeza izakhiwo ezilula nezimelana nokugqwala. Ngakolunye uhlangothi, insimbi inikeza amandla nokuqina okuhle kwesakhiwo. Lezi zinto ziye zabonakala zithembekile ekuvikeleni ama-transformer ekulimaleni ngokomzimba kanye nokuphazamiseka kwangaphandle. Kodwa-ke, anokuqhutshwa kokushisa okulinganiselwe, okuletha izinselele ekuqedeni ukushisa ngempumelelo.

2. Izinto Zokuvikela – Ukuthuthukisa Ukusebenza Kokushisa

Ukuze kuthuthukiswe ukusebenza kokushisa kwamabhokisi e-transformer, izinto zokuvikela zivame ukufakwa. Izinto zokuvikela ezivamile zifaka izinhlobo ezahlukene ze-foam, njenge-polyurethane, i-polystyrene, kanye ne-polypropylene enwetshiwe. Lezi zinto zinikeza izakhiwo ezinhle kakhulu zokuvikela ukushisa, zinciphisa ukudluliselwa kokushisa phakathi kwezingxenye zangaphakathi kanye nendawo yangaphandle. Ngokunciphisa ukulahlekelwa ukushisa, ama-transformer angasebenza kahle kakhulu.

3. Izinto Ezihlanganisiwe – Isixazululo Esihlanganisiwe

Izinto ezihlanganisiwe, ezihlanganisa izakhi ezahlukene ukuze zisebenzise izinzuzo zazo ngazinye, ziya ngokuya zigqama ekwakhiweni kwamabhokisi e-transformer. Isibonelo, ama-polymer composites aqiniswe ngefayibha (ama-FRP), akhiwe ngama-fiberglass nama-epoxy resins, abonisa amandla aphezulu okusebenza, ukumelana nokugqwala, kanye nokuqhuba kahle kokushisa. Lezi zinto zinikeza ukuvumelana okuhle phakathi kokuqina nokusebenza kokushisa, okwenza kube yindlela ekhangayo yamabhokisi e-transformer.

4. Amasu Okupholisa Athuthukisiwe – Ukuthuthukisa Ukusebenza Kahle Kokushisa

Ukuze kuthuthukiswe ukusebenza kokushisa kwamabhokisi e-transformer, kusetshenziswa amasu okupholisa athuthukile. Enye indlela enjalo ihilela ukuhlanganiswa kwamafeni okupholisa noma ama-heat sink. Lezi zingxenye zenza kube lula ukusatshalaliswa kokushisa okuphumelelayo ngokwandisa ukujikeleza komoya noma ukuhlinzeka ngendawo engaphezulu yokudlulisa ukushisa. Ngaphezu kwalokho, amanye amabhokisi e-transformer anezinhlelo zokupholisa uketshezi ezisebenzisa ama-coolant ukunciphisa izinga lokushisa lokusebenza kwe-transformer.

5. Ukumodela Kwamakhompyutha – Ithuluzi Lokwenza Kahle Ukuklama

Amasu okulingisa amakhompyutha kanye nokulingisa abe ngamathuluzi awusizo ekwakhiweni nasekuthuthukiseni amabhokisi e-transformer. Lawa mathuluzi asiza onjiniyela ukuhlaziya ukuziphatha kokushisa kwezinto ezahlukene kanye nokucushwa, okwenza kube lula ukwenza izinqumo ezinolwazi. Ngokulingisa izimo ezahlukahlukene, abaklami bangakwazi ukubona izinto ezifanele kakhulu kanye nobukhulu bezindawo zokuvala ze-transformer, bethola ibhalansi efanele phakathi kokuqina nokusebenza kokushisa.

Isiphetho

Ukufinyelela ukulingana okufanele phakathi kokuqina nokusebenza kokushisa emabhokisini e-transformer kubalulekile ekuqinisekiseni ukusebenza okuthembekile kwama-transformer kagesi. Ukukhetha izinto, njenge-aluminium, insimbi, izinto zokufaka umswakama, noma izinto ezihlanganisiwe, kunquma ukusebenza okuphelele kwendawo ebiyelwe. Amasu okupholisa athuthukisiwe kanye nokusetshenziswa komodeli wokubala kusiza kakhulu ekuthuthukiseni ukusebenza kahle kokushisa kanye nokwenza ngcono umklamo. Ngokubhekana nezinselele ezihambisana nokulinganisela ukuqina nokusebenza kokushisa, onjiniyela bangakha amabhokisi e-transformer anikeza isivikelo esiphezulu kanye nokuthembeka kwezinhlelo zamandla kagesi.

Kungani insimbi engaphakathi ye-transformer kufanele isekelwe phansi?
1. Kungani insimbi engaphakathi ye-transformer kufanele isekelwe phansi?
Ukufakwa kwesisekelo se-transformer core kuhloselwe ukuphepha kanye nokuhambisana kwe-electromagnetic.


Ngakolunye uhlangothi, ukumisa isisekelo se-transformer kuvimbela ama-voltage okuxhumana abangelwa amaphutha omhlaba, okungaba yingozi enkulu kubantu. Ngoba lapho kwenzeka iphutha lomhlabathi kolunye uhlangothi lwe-transformer, isisekelo sensimbi kolunye uhlangothi singase sibe ne-voltage ethinta umhlabathi. Uma ingamiswanga, le voltage ayikwazi ukukhishwa.


Ngakolunye uhlangothi, ukumisa isisekelo se-transformer kunganciphisa nokuphazamiseka kwemisebe kagesi, ikakhulukazi kwemishini yomsakazo nezinhlelo zokuxhumana. Lokhu kungenxa yokuthi ugesi uzokhiqiza insimu yamagnetic enkabeni yensimbi. Uma isisekelo sensimbi singamiswanga, le nsimu yamagnetic ingavuza endaweni ezungezile futhi iphazamise ukusebenza okuvamile kweminye imishini.


Ekuphetheni, ukusekela i-transformer core kuyindlela yokuvikela ezingozini zokushaqeka kanye nokuphazamiseka kwe-electromagnetic.
